squire12 Posted April 29, 2019 Share Posted April 29, 2019 3 hours ago, PackerLegend said: Im not sure of the reasoning, maybe someone can fill me in. With all the UDFAs for each team, why cant they just go back to a draft with more rounds like the draft used to be years ago? Some might argue the advantages of being an UDFA and being able to go where you want to go to compete vs being drafted in the 7th round. NFLPA wants to limit the number of drafted players that are coming to take the jobs from veterans vs rookies.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
